Jordan: Jordanian Ambassador to Iraq Maher Tarawneh and the President of the Iraqi Football Association (IFA), Adnan Darjal, discussed preparations for the forthcoming football match between Jordan and Iraq. According to Jordan News Agency, Tarawneh and his deputy Nours Jankhut visited Darjal in Baghdad to discuss the details of the match between the two national teams. This match is scheduled to take place on Thursday at Basra Stadium as part of the fifth round of the final qualifiers for the World Cup. Darjal elaborated on the strong relationship between the two countries, emphasizing that the IFA has proactively developed a strategy to "receive the Jordanian brothers and provide all necessary means to secure their attendance inside the stadium."
